Tembhurni
Tembhurni is a village located in Naigaon tehsil of Nanded district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 21km away from sub-district headquarter Naigaon (khairgaon) (tehsildar office) and 66km away from district headquarter Nanded. As per 2009 stats, Tembhurni village is also a gram panchayat.

About Tembhurni
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Tembhurni is 545182. The village spans a total geographical area of 1057 hectares. Nanded is nearest town to Tembhurni village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 55km away.
When it comes to local governance, Tembhurni village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Naigaon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Nanded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Tembhurni
According to the 2011 Census, Tembhurni has a total population of about 3,775, with approximately 1,946 males and 1,829 females. The sex ratio is around 939 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 519 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 659 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 24. The overall literacy rate is approximately 62.41%, with male literacy at about 71.69% and female literacy near 52.54%. There are around 733 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 3,775 | 1,946 | 1,829 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 519 | 276 | 243 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 659 | 327 | 332 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 24 | 12 | 12 |
Literate Population | 2,356 | 1,395 | 961 |
Illiterate Population | 1,419 | 551 | 868 |
Connectivity of Tembhurni
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Tembhurni. As per the 2011 stats, Tembhurni had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
